    Complete List of Postal Codes in Wonokromo Jagir

    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ty. Here's a comprehensive list of the postal codes for different areas within Wonokromo Jagir. Keep in mind that postal codes can sometimes change, so it's always a good idea to double-check with the official Pos Indonesia website or your local post office if you're unsure.

    Area Postal Code Notes
    Wonokromo (General) 60241 This is a general code for the Wonokromo area.
    Jagir 60244 Used for most of the Jagir residential area.
    Areas Near Royal Plaza 60231 Specifically for businesses and residences close to the Royal Plaza shopping center.
    Darmo 60241 This postal code covers the Darmo region, which is known for its serene environment, upscale residential neighborhoods, and proximity to key city amenities.
    Margorejo 60238 Margorejo, a vibrant area in Surabaya, blends residential comfort with bustling commercial activity, offering a diverse urban experience.

    Pos Indonesia Website

    The official Pos Indonesia (PT Pos Indonesia) website is a reliable source for finding postal codes. The website has a search feature where you can enter the address to find the corresponding postal code. This is often the most accurate source, as it's directly maintained by the postal service.
